Description

A kind of grinding wheel stacking machine
Technical field
The present invention relates to a kind of machines for discharging grinding wheel in order, and in particular to a kind of grinding wheel stacking machine.
Background technique
The finished grinding wheel of grinding wheel factory's production, needs the grinding wheel certain thickness sand is neatly placed into according to certain sequence before sale Wheel lamination then packed, still, rely primarily at present manually to grinding wheel carry out chip, the low efficiency of artificial chip, and Grinding wheel sharp edges, the worker easy to cut in chip.

Specific embodiment
Below with reference to attached drawing, the invention will be further described, it should be noted that the present embodiment is with this technology side Premised on case, the detailed implementation method and specific operation process are given, but protection scope of the present invention is not limited to this reality Apply example.
Referring to Fig. 1, the present invention is a kind of grinding wheel stacking machine, the servo including pedestal 4 and set on 4 lower end of pedestal Structure, the center of the pedestal 4 are equipped with central axis 2, and the top of the central axis 2 is equipped with cursor 5, and the cursor 5 is fixed to be connected It is connected to the servo mechanism, the both ends of the cursor 5 are equipped with feeding-distribution device 1, and the pedestal is equipped with discharging device 3, described The bottom of discharging device 3 is connected with vertical cylinder, and the vertical cylinder in the feeding-distribution device 1 for turning to and the blowing When 3 corresponding position of device, the discharging device 3 is jacked up, so that grinding wheel, iron net, aluminium sheet be enable to be filled by the sub-material Set 1 crawl;The feeding-distribution device 1 is correspondingly arranged in position with the discharging device 3, with this feeding-distribution device 1 is existed It after picking up material, is regularly rotated by the cursor 5, material accurately can be put into corresponding discharging device 3 In.
It should be noted that the servo mechanism includes servo motor and the transmission shaft connecting with the servo motor 6, institute Servo motor is stated to connect by the transmission shaft 6 with the cursor 5.
It should be noted that the discharging device 3 includes the first station 31, second station 32,3rd station 33, the 4th work Position 34, first station 31, second station 32,3rd station 33, the 4th station 34 successively uniform ring around being set in described Mandrel 2, first station 31, second station 32,3rd station 33, the 4th station 34 be orderly used to place aluminium sheet, grinding wheel, at Product and iron net.
It should be noted that the aluminium sheet is used to separate the grinding wheel of groups different in finished product with iron net.
It should be noted that the center of the discharging device 3 is hollow, the center, which is equipped with, places axis 35, The placement axis 35 for placing grinding wheel, iron net and aluminium sheet respectively.
It should be further noted that the feeding-distribution device 1 includes vacuum chuck 11 and magnet adsorption net 12, the vacuum Sucker 11, magnet adsorption net 12 are fixedly connected with the cursor 5 respectively, and are set to the cursor 5 close to the central axis 2 Side.The vacuum chuck 11 is for grabbing grinding wheel or aluminium sheet, and the magnet adsorption net 12 is for grabbing iron net.
It should be further noted that the quantity of the feeding-distribution device 1 is two groups.
It should be further noted that the quantity of the discharging device 3 is two groups.
The invention also includes the working method of above-mentioned grinding wheel stacking machine, the further working method includes following tool Body step:
Grinding wheel, aluminium sheet and iron net are each passed through placement axis and are put on second station, the first station and the 4th station by S1;
S2 vertical cylinder jacks up the 4th station, and when the 4th station leans near magnet adsorption net, iron net is sucked in magnet adsorption net, Then cursor rotates clockwise 45 °, and iron net is placed in 3rd station;
S3 vertical cylinder jacks up second station, and when second station is close to vacuum chuck, vacuum chuck grabs grinding wheel;
S4 cursor rotates counterclockwise 45 ° of tops to 3rd station, and grinding wheel is placed in 3rd station;
S5 repetitive cycling S1~S4 five times, then vertical cylinder jacks up second station, when second station is close to vacuum chuck When, vacuum chuck grabs grinding wheel, and cursor rotates counterclockwise 45 ° of tops to 3rd station, and grinding wheel is placed in third work On position;
S6 cursor rotates clockwise 45 °, and vertical cylinder jacks up the first station, when the first station is close to vacuum chuck, Vacuum chuck draws aluminium sheet, and then cursor rotates counterclockwise 90 °, and aluminium sheet is placed in 3rd station;
S7 circuits sequentially S1~S6.
It needs further to illustrate, the time of the vertical cylinder interval work and the servo motor interval rotate Time it is identical, to guarantee the feeding-distribution device 1 and 3 cooperating of discharging device.
Embodiment 1
Grinding wheel, aluminium sheet and iron net are each passed through placement axis to be put on second station, the first station and the 4th station, grinding wheel Stacking machine is started to work, firstly, vertical cylinder jacks up the 4th station, when the 4th station leans near magnet adsorption net, magnet absorption Iron net is sucked in net, and then cursor rotates clockwise 45 °, and iron net is placed in 3rd station;
Then vertical cylinder, which pushes, jacks up second station, and when second station is close to vacuum chuck, vacuum chuck grabs sand Wheel, then cursor rotates counterclockwise 45 °, so that top of the vacuum chuck just at 3rd station, vacuum chuck is put at this time Lower grinding wheel recycles above-mentioned steps five times, and then vertical cylinder jacks up so that grinding wheel passes through placement axis and is placed in 3rd station Second station, when second station is close to vacuum chuck, vacuum chuck grabs grinding wheel, and cursor rotates counterclockwise 45 ° to third The top of station, and grinding wheel is placed in 3rd station, cursor rotates clockwise 45 °, and vertical cylinder jacks up the first station, When the first station is close to vacuum chuck, vacuum chuck draws aluminium sheet, and last cursor rotates counterclockwise 90 °, and aluminium sheet is put It is placed in 3rd station.
With this repetitive cycling above-mentioned steps, the pole automatic stacking-piece to grinding wheel is completed.
